FileServiceUsageProperties Class

Definition

File service usage in storage account including account limits, file share limits and constants used in recommendations and bursting formula.

public class FileServiceUsageProperties : System.ClientModel.Primitives.IJsonModel<Azure.ResourceManager.Storage.Models.FileServiceUsageProperties>, System.ClientModel.Primitives.IPersistableModel<Azure.ResourceManager.Storage.Models.FileServiceUsageProperties>
type FileServiceUsageProperties = class
    interface IJsonModel<FileServiceUsageProperties>
    interface IPersistableModel<FileServiceUsageProperties>
Public Class FileServiceUsageProperties
Implements IJsonModel(Of FileServiceUsageProperties), IPersistableModel(Of FileServiceUsageProperties)
Inheritance
FileServiceUsageProperties
Implements

Properties

BurstingConstants

Constants used for calculating included burst IOPS and maximum burst credits for IOPS for a file share in the storage account.

FileShareLimits

Minimum and maximum provisioned storage, IOPS and bandwidth limits for a file share in the storage account.

FileShareRecommendations

Constants used for calculating recommended provisioned IOPS and bandwidth for a file share in the storage account.

StorageAccountLimits

Maximum provisioned storage, IOPS, bandwidth and number of file shares limits for the storage account.

StorageAccountUsage

Usage of provisioned storage, IOPS, bandwidth and number of file shares across all live shares and soft-deleted shares in the account.
